Jennifer Hudson Reveals She Does Squats Right Before Going on Stage for Her Talk Show

OPINION: This article may contain commentary which reflects the author's opinion.

Jennifer Hudson, the multifaceted talent known for her powerful voice and captivating performances, has revealed a unique ritual she follows before stepping on stage to host her talk show. In an exclusive interview with PEOPLE, Hudson shared her pre-show routine that keeps her energized and ready to engage with her audience.

“Definitely pray,” Hudson emphasizes. For the award-winning actress and singer, grounding herself through prayer is a crucial part of her preparation. But that’s not all; Hudson also incorporates a quick burst of physical activity to ensure she’s fully awake and invigorated. “Sometimes I even jog to the stage and do maybe about 10 squats just to make sure I’m awake. Because we’re like athletes, and I’ve got to have the energy to give to the crowd.”

Hudson’s approach underscores the physical and mental demands of hosting a talk show, drawing a parallel between performers and athletes. The brief but intense exercise routine, combined with a moment of prayer, helps her channel the energy needed to connect with her audience effectively.
